Use of Web Beacons and Coded Links
Web beacons are used in combination with cookies. A web beacon is an often-transparent graphic image, which is placed in an email or on a website. Coded links are URLs encoded for the use of specific email recipient. We use web beacons and coded links to aggregate data that is used to analyze the performance of email newsletters. The information collected can be correlated to individual users. These data is used for internal marketing purposes only. Open rates and click through rates for email content are examples of the metrics that are calculated using web beacons and coded links.
